Prime Location, Future Potential. Invest Today, Build Tomorrow! This charming 2 bed, 1 bath home boasts 781 sq. ft. of cozy living space, perfect for easy rental income. Situated on a generous .16-acre corner lot, this property stands out with its unique M41 zoning, allowing for future development of up to five units. The rentable house includes a guest house (an ideal separate work studio) and shop, all backing onto a serene creek. This is ideal for investors looking for immediate returns with long-term growth. Nestled in a vibrant neighbourhood, this gem offers easy access to beaches, local cafés, and is right on the Ethel bike trail, making it a biker's dream.
